It's a 4" lift with 35" tires on 15 x 10" rims. Should be a little taller for the tires at some times it will rub. I'd go with 6" lift for these tires if it saw any real time on a trail but there really are not any decent trails in Florida other than swamp. For what it's worth, mine fits in with 37" tires and a 4" lift. I think I get by with about 1/2".....it is SOooooo close!
 
Just Measured it and with worn tires so there is about another inch in there on new shoes. 83 1/2" is what it measures at now. The rims size and tire make will change it a little bit, but I'm glad I have an 8' door at the new house. Clearance isn't an issue now.
